In October 2015, the company acquired Hancock & Moore, Jessica Charles and Cabot Wrenn along with their manufacturing facilities. The acquisition positions the company as the largest manufacturer in the high-end segment of the furniture market. The company also purchased a key building in Longview, NC in which they have consolidated all of their shipping allowing for better service and delivery to their retail and designer partners.
Today the Rock House Farm family of brands consists of over 1,300 associates with a management team conditioned for growth. Continually investing in product design, customer service, technology, and its people, the company is meeting the challenges of today while planning for the opportunities of the future.

Century Furniture is one of the world's largest privately owned manufacturers of upper-end residential furniture. Its broad line of wood and upholstered furniture consists of bedroom, dining and occasional collections in traditional, transitional and contemporary styling. Century is recognized in the industry as a design leader, ranked in the forefront for its expertise in finishing and the many details of fine craftsmanship.

Hancock & Moore has been making masterpieces since 1981 when master craftsman Jimmy Moore turned his lifetime passion for furniture making into a legacy. Jimmy grew up learning the skills of an artisan, turning wood into beautiful, heirloom furniture. To this day, up to 80 hours are spent handcrafting a piece of Hancock & Moore furniture. Every sofa, game chair and bench bares the signature of the artisan that created it, reflecting the hard day’s work that went into its construction. To Hancock & Moore, custom-made furniture is the purest form of self-expression. That is why they have spent the past 30 years creating furniture exactly as you envisioned, making it truly as unique as you are.

Every Jessica Charles chair has a unique story. Our love for all things fashionable and our commitment to creating comfortable homes extends throughout every step of design and production. Our North Carolina craftsmen hand-make every frame with locally sourced, sustainable wood. We utilize time-tested, artisan construction techniques, from eight-way hand tied coils to hand-cut-and-sewn patterns. Our cushions are custom fitted and our skirts are precisely cut, lined and mitered for a perfect drape every time.

For more than 100 years, Hickory Chair has been crafting custom wood and upholstered furnishings in a wide range of classic styles. Inspired by such historical sites as Winterthur Country Estate and the James River Plantations, as well as by noted furniture authorities such as Mariette Himes Gomez, Albert Sack, Suzanne Kasler, David Phoenix, Susan Hable and in 2019, Ray Booth. Hickory Chair's hallmark is luxurious yet livable furniture that's made to order and made to last.

Pearson produces meticulously crafted, premium upholstered furniture for residential and commercial interior designers and consumers worldwide. Pearson has licensed collections with design partners, Tony Duquette, Hutton Wilkinson and Kim Scodro. Founded in 1941, Pearson is renowned for hallmark custom offerings, exclusive upholstery designs, extraordinary comfort and inspirational textiles, leather and trims.
